Nutritious Kale Quinoa Salad Recipe

I’m sharing a kale salad recipe that my husband and I thoroughly enjoyed over several days. Delicious dieting is key to sticking with it longer and making it enjoyable! Feel free to adjust the dressing to your taste!

Salad Ingredients

  • 1 bunch curly kale
  • 1/4 red cabbage
  • 1 can (approx. 400g) chickpeas, drained
  • 1/2 cup quinoa (uncooked)

Zesty Dressing

  • 1 pinch salt
  • 1 pinch black pepper
  • 2 tsp lemon juice
  • 1 tbsp balsamic vinegar
  • 2-4 tbsp honey (adjust to sweetness preference)
  • 3 tbsp extra virgin olive oil

Cooking Instructions

Step 1

First, rinse the canned chickpeas thoroughly under running water and drain them completely. This step removes any can-like odor and ensures a cleaner flavor.

Step 2

Rinse the quinoa well. Using a ‘quick cook’ setting on your rice cooker is a convenient way to cook it in about 10-15 minutes. If cooking on the stovetop, use approximately twice the amount of water to quinoa and simmer for about 15 minutes.

Step 3

Trim the outer leaves of the red cabbage, cut it into quarters, and then slice it thinly. Wash it thoroughly in water with about 1 teaspoon of baking soda dissolved; this helps remove pesticides and impurities effectively. Rinse in cold water 2-3 times and pat dry before using.

Step 4

For the curly kale, remove the tough stems and use only the tender leaves. To easily separate the leaves, hold the bottom of the stem with one hand and run your other hand down the stem towards the base. Wash the leaves in water with dissolved baking soda for about 10 minutes, then rinse 2-3 times in fresh water. Gently shake off excess water.

Step 5

Chop the prepared kale leaves into bite-sized pieces (about 2-3 cm). Add 1-2 tablespoons of extra virgin olive oil to the chopped kale and gently massage it with your hands. This process softens the kale’s texture and reduces its bitterness, making it more palatable.

Step 6

In a small bowl, combine salt and pepper. Add the lemon juice first to help dissolve the salt. Then, stir in the balsamic vinegar. Taste and add honey, 2-4 tablespoons, adjusting the sweetness to your liking. Finally, whisk in the extra virgin olive oil to create a smooth, well-emulsified dressing.

Step 7

In a large bowl, combine the massaged kale, sliced red cabbage, and drained chickpeas. Add about two-thirds of the prepared dressing and toss gently to coat the ingredients. Next, add the cooked quinoa and mix again. Taste and adjust seasoning, adding more dressing, honey, or salt as needed to achieve your desired flavor.
